Joey Estes — Common 64 OVR Starting Pitcher Overview

Joey Estes is a Common 64 OVR Starting Pitcher card for the Athletics, part of the Live set in MLB The Show's Diamond Dynasty. He throws right-handed. The card was added to Diamond Dynasty in April 2026.

On the mound, Joey Estes works with a 5-pitch arsenal led by a 92 mph 4-Seam Fastball and a 91 mph Sinker. His pitching ratings include 71 Velocity, 60 Control, and 83 Break. The profile favors a movement-heavy arsenal built to miss bats.

DiamondOps grades each pitch in Joey Estes's arsenal: Slider (S), 4-Seam Fastball (S), Sweeper (S), Sinker (S), and Circle Change (A). 4 of them grade S-tier, which is what separates a genuine out-pitch mix from a deep-but-flat arsenal. Its strongest tunnel pairing is the 4-Seam Fastball off the Sinker, so the two share a release look. Velocity works against the card here — its 71 mph Sinker is slow enough to cost it in the arsenal score. Arsenal grades are the same at every difficulty — unlike a hitter's OpScore, a pitch mix does not re-weight as you climb.
